How the Service Works

Professional Representation

SaveOnHouseTaxes.com manages the entire property tax protest on your behalf.

Contingency-Based Fee

  • 40% contingency fee based on the amount they save you.

  • This is a discounted rate (standard retail pricing is typically 50%).

  • No savings = no fee.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do I pay anything upfront?

No. The fee is contingency-based. You only pay if they successfully reduce your tax bill.

Why should I protest my property taxes every year?

Because assessed values often rise annually in Texas. Protesting ensures you’re not overpaying.

Who deals directly with the appraisal district?

SaveOnHouseTaxes.com handles communication, documentation, appeals, and negotiations.
